python获取list大小
**Python获取List大小的方法及应用**
_x000D_**Python获取List大小的方法**
_x000D_在Python中,List是一种常用的数据结构,用于存储一系列有序的元素。获取List的大小是我们经常需要的操作之一。Python提供了多种方法来获取List的大小。
_x000D_1. 使用内置函数len():len()函数返回List中元素的个数。例如,对于一个名为my_list的List,可以使用len(my_list)来获取其大小。
_x000D_2. 使用循环遍历:通过循环遍历List中的元素,可以计算出List的大小。使用for循环可以逐个访问List中的元素,并使用计数器变量来统计元素个数。
_x000D_3. 使用索引:List中的元素可以通过索引来访问,索引从0开始。通过循环遍历索引,可以统计List的大小。例如,使用for循环遍历索引i,并使用len(my_list[i])来获取每个元素的大小,然后累加得到List的大小。
_x000D_**应用示例**
_x000D_下面是一个应用示例,展示了如何使用Python获取List大小的方法。
_x000D_`python
_x000D_# 创建一个List
_x000D_fruits = ['apple', 'banana', 'orange', 'grape']
_x000D_# 使用len()函数获取List的大小
_x000D_size = len(fruits)
_x000D_print("List的大小为:", size)
_x000D_# 使用循环遍历统计List的大小
_x000D_count = 0
_x000D_for fruit in fruits:
_x000D_count += 1
_x000D_print("List的大小为:", count)
_x000D_# 使用索引遍历统计List的大小
_x000D_count = 0
_x000D_for i in range(len(fruits)):
_x000D_count += len(fruits[i])
_x000D_print("List的大小为:", count)
_x000D_ _x000D_输出结果:
_x000D_ _x000D_List的大小为: 4
_x000D_List的大小为: 4
_x000D_List的大小为: 21
_x000D_ _x000D_**关于Python获取List大小的相关问答**
_x000D_1. **问:Python中如何获取一个空List的大小?**
_x000D__x000D_
答:使用len()函数可以获取一个空List的大小,即返回0。
_x000D_2. **问:能否使用负数索引来获取List的大小?**
_x000D__x000D_
答:不可以。负数索引用于从List末尾开始访问元素,而获取List大小的方法不支持负数索引。
_x000D_3. **问:如何获取List中每个元素的大小?**
_x000D__x000D_
答:可以使用循环遍历List中的元素,并使用len()函数获取每个元素的大小。
_x000D_4. **问:Python中是否有其他数据结构可以代替List来存储一系列有序的元素?**
_x000D__x000D_
答:是的,Python还提供了其他数据结构,如元组(Tuple)和集合(Set),可以用于存储一系列有序的元素。这些数据结构的大小获取方法可能略有不同。
_x000D_通过以上方法,我们可以方便地获取List的大小,并根据实际需求进行处理。无论是统计数据量、进行循环操作还是其他应用场景,掌握获取List大小的方法对于Python编程非常重要。
_x000D_